Understanding Component Sourcing and Procurement

Component sourcing refers to the process of identifying, selecting, and acquiring the necessary components required for a products development. This can include raw materials, semi-finished goods, or finished parts. Procurement, on the other hand, encompasses all activities related to purchasing these components from suppliers.

In the healthcare industry, component sourcing and procurement involve a high level of complexity due to the need for regulatory compliance, quality control, and supply chain reliability. Healthcare products must meet stringent standards set by organizations such as the US FDA (Food and Drug Administration) and ISO 13485 (Medical Devices Quality Management Systems).

Key Considerations in Component Sourcing and Procurement

When it comes to sourcing and procuring components for healthcare products, several key considerations come into play:

  • Regulatory Compliance: Ensure that all components meet or exceed regulatory requirements. This includes documentation, testing, and certification.

  • Quality Control: Implement robust quality control measures to ensure that components are free from defects, contamination, and other issues.

  • Supply Chain Reliability: Establish strong relationships with suppliers to guarantee timely delivery and availability of components.

  • Cost Management: Balance component costs with product development goals, ensuring that the final product meets market requirements while staying within budget.

  • Risk Management: Identify potential risks associated with component sourcing and procurement, such as supply chain disruptions or component failures.


  • Best Practices for Component Sourcing and Procurement

    To ensure successful component sourcing and procurement in the healthcare industry, consider the following best practices:

  • Develop a Comprehensive Supplier Selection Process: Establish clear criteria for selecting suppliers based on factors like quality, reliability, and pricing.

  • Implement a Risk-Based Approach to Supply Chain Management: Identify potential risks and develop mitigation strategies to minimize their impact.

  • Utilize Advanced Technologies: Leverage technologies like artificial intelligence (AI) and machine learning (ML) to optimize component sourcing and procurement processes.

  • Foster Strong Relationships with Suppliers: Develop collaborative relationships with suppliers to ensure open communication, timely delivery, and high-quality components.

    Quality Control Measures for Healthcare Components

  • Component Testing: Perform thorough testing on all components to ensure they meet regulatory requirements.

  • Material Inspection: Inspect materials for defects, contamination, or other issues that could impact product quality.

  • Supplier Audits: Conduct regular audits of suppliers to verify their compliance with quality standards and regulations.

  • Documentation Management: Maintain accurate documentation of component testing, inspection, and certification.


  • Strategies for Managing Supply Chain Disruptions

  • Develop a Contingency Plan: Establish a plan to address potential supply chain disruptions, including identifying alternative suppliers or sourcing strategies.

  • Diversify Suppliers: Work with multiple suppliers to reduce reliance on single sources and minimize the risk of supply chain disruptions.

  • Implement Just-in-Time (JIT) Sourcing: Optimize component inventory levels through JIT sourcing, which can help mitigate stockouts and overstocking issues.

  • Monitor Global Events: Stay informed about global events that could impact component availability or delivery times.

    Q: What is the importance of supplier selection in component sourcing?

    A: Supplier selection is critical in component sourcing, as it directly impacts product quality, cost, and delivery times. A thorough supplier selection process ensures that suppliers meet or exceed regulatory requirements, have a proven track record of delivering high-quality components on time, and offer competitive pricing.

    Q: How can I ensure compliance with regulations when sourcing components?

    A: Ensure compliance by working closely with regulatory experts to understand specific requirements for each component. Implement robust quality control measures, including testing, inspection, and documentation management, to verify that all components meet or exceed regulatory standards.

    Q: What are some common challenges associated with component sourcing in the healthcare industry?

    A: Common challenges include managing complex supply chains, ensuring regulatory compliance, and mitigating risks such as supply chain disruptions or component failures. Additionally, maintaining strong relationships with suppliers can be challenging due to varying communication styles and cultural differences.

    Q: Can I use advanced technologies like AI and ML to optimize my component sourcing process?

    A: Yes, you can leverage AI and ML to streamline your component sourcing process by analyzing historical data on supplier performance, predicting potential supply chain disruptions, or identifying areas for cost savings. However, ensure that these technologies are implemented in a way that aligns with industry regulations and quality standards.

    Q: How do I develop a comprehensive supplier selection process?

    A: Develop a comprehensive supplier selection process by establishing clear criteria based on factors like quality, reliability, pricing, and customer service. Conduct thorough research on potential suppliers, including evaluating their reputation, capacity, and capabilities. Finally, maintain ongoing communication with selected suppliers to ensure open dialogue and collaborative relationships.

    Q: What are some strategies for managing supply chain disruptions?

    A: Strategies include developing a contingency plan, diversifying suppliers, implementing JIT sourcing, and monitoring global events that could impact component availability or delivery times. Regularly review and update your supply chain management strategy to ensure it remains effective in mitigating potential risks.
